About MERCURY SUV Covers
The History of Mercury brand is as interesting as the cars it produced. Mercury was a marque of the Ford Motor Company that started by Edsel Ford in 1938. Edsel Ford meant to create a brand that would fall between the Ford and the Lincoln, a high end brand. The car name was taken from the "name" Mercury, or the messenger of the Gods and during its early year the brand was known for its performance vehicles.
The brands first car was the Mercury Eight, which sold more than 155,000 before production stopped for WWII. Mercury gained status in the 60's when the Comet and Meteor models were released. Quickly Mercury became a front runner for releasing strong performing, stylish vehicles at reasonable prices. This notion was furthered with the production of the classic Mercury Cougar, a now famous muscle car.
In the 70s and 80s Mercury increased dramatically. However, soon afterwards, Americans began investing in smaller vehicles, specifically during the fuel crisis of the 1970s. In 2010 Ford announced the closure of the brand and Mercury vehicles are now considered to be "classic cars".
